
在Excel中求误差数的方法包括使用公式、函数和数据分析工具,如计算标准误差、残差、标准偏差等。本文将详细介绍如何在Excel中计算这些误差数,并提供相关的公式和步骤。
一、标准误差的计算方法
1、使用公式计算标准误差
标准误差(Standard Error)是测量样本均值与总体均值之间的差异的一种方法。在Excel中,计算标准误差的公式为:
[ SE = frac{s}{sqrt{n}} ]
其中,s是样本标准偏差,n是样本数量。
步骤:
- 计算样本的标准偏差。假设样本数据位于单元格A1到A10,使用公式
=STDEV.S(A1:A10)。 - 计算样本数量。使用公式
=COUNT(A1:A10)。 - 将标准偏差除以样本数量的平方根。使用公式
=STDEV.S(A1:A10)/SQRT(COUNT(A1:A10))。
2、使用Excel的内置函数计算标准误差
Excel提供了专门的函数来计算标准误差:
=STEYX(known_y's, known_x's)
此函数返回回归分析中预测 y 值的标准误差。
示例:
假设已知的Y值在B列,已知的X值在A列,数据范围为A1:A10和B1:B10,使用公式 =STEYX(B1:B10, A1:A10)。
二、残差的计算方法
残差(Residuals)是实际数据点与回归拟合数据点之间的差异。计算残差可以帮助识别数据中的异常点和模型的拟合程度。
1、使用Excel的回归分析工具计算残差
Excel提供了数据分析工具包,可以用于回归分析,并自动计算残差。
步骤:
- 启用数据分析工具包。进入“文件” -> “选项” -> “加载项” -> “Excel加载项” -> 勾选“分析工具库” -> 点击“确定”。
- 在数据选项卡中,选择“数据分析” -> “回归”。
- 输入输入Y范围和X范围,勾选“残差”复选框,点击“确定”。
- 分析工具包将输出回归结果和残差。
2、手动计算残差
如果不使用数据分析工具包,可以手动计算残差:
- 进行线性回归,计算拟合直线的斜率和截距。假设Y值在B列,X值在A列,数据范围为A1:A10和B1:B10,使用公式
=SLOPE(B1:B10, A1:A10)和=INTERCEPT(B1:B10, A1:A10)。 - 计算预测的Y值。假设斜率在单元格D1,截距在单元格D2,使用公式
=A1*$D$1 + $D$2计算预测的Y值。 - 计算残差。使用公式
=B1 - 预测的Y值。
三、标准偏差的计算方法
标准偏差(Standard Deviation)是描述数据集分散程度的统计量。Excel提供了多种函数来计算标准偏差。
1、计算样本标准偏差
使用 =STDEV.S 函数可以计算样本标准偏差。
示例:
假设数据位于单元格A1到A10,使用公式 =STDEV.S(A1:A10)。
2、计算总体标准偏差
使用 =STDEV.P 函数可以计算总体标准偏差。
示例:
假设数据位于单元格A1到A10,使用公式 =STDEV.P(A1:A10)。
四、均方误差的计算方法
均方误差(Mean Squared Error, MSE)是衡量预测值与实际值之间差异的常用指标。
1、计算均方误差
均方误差的计算公式为:
[ MSE = frac{1}{n} sum_{i=1}^{n} (y_i – hat{y}_i)^2 ]
其中,y_i 是实际值,(hat{y}_i) 是预测值,n 是样本数量。
步骤:
- 计算每个数据点的误差。使用公式
=B1 - 预测的Y值。 - 计算误差的平方。使用公式
=(B1 - 预测的Y值)^2。 - 计算所有误差平方的平均值。使用公式
=AVERAGE(误差平方范围)。
示例:
假设实际值在B列,预测值在C列,数据范围为B1:B10和C1:C10,使用公式 =AVERAGE((B1:B10 - C1:C10)^2)。
五、绝对误差的计算方法
绝对误差(Absolute Error)是实际值与预测值之间差的绝对值。
1、计算绝对误差
绝对误差的计算公式为:
[ AE = |y_i – hat{y}_i| ]
步骤:
- 计算每个数据点的误差。使用公式
=B1 - 预测的Y值。 - 计算误差的绝对值。使用公式
=ABS(B1 - 预测的Y值)。
示例:
假设实际值在B列,预测值在C列,数据范围为B1:B10和C1:C10,使用公式 =ABS(B1 - C1)。
六、相对误差的计算方法
相对误差(Relative Error)是误差与实际值的比率。
1、计算相对误差
相对误差的计算公式为:
[ RE = frac{|y_i – hat{y}_i|}{|y_i|} ]
步骤:
- 计算绝对误差。使用公式
=ABS(B1 - 预测的Y值)。 - 计算相对误差。使用公式
=ABS(B1 - 预测的Y值)/ABS(B1)。
示例:
假设实际值在B列,预测值在C列,数据范围为B1:B10和C1:C10,使用公式 =ABS(B1 - C1)/ABS(B1)。
七、使用Excel图表分析误差
Excel图表功能可以帮助可视化数据和误差,从而更容易理解和分析数据。
1、创建散点图
散点图可以显示实际值与预测值之间的关系。
步骤:
- 选择数据范围。
- 插入散点图。进入“插入”选项卡,选择“散点图”。
- 添加趋势线。右键点击图表中的数据点,选择“添加趋势线”,并勾选“显示公式”和“显示R平方值”。
2、创建残差图
残差图可以帮助识别数据中的异常点。
步骤:
- 计算残差。使用前文介绍的方法计算残差。
- 创建散点图。选择X值和残差数据,插入散点图。
八、总结
在Excel中求误差数的方法多种多样,包括计算标准误差、残差、标准偏差、均方误差、绝对误差和相对误差。通过使用公式和函数,以及Excel的图表功能,可以全面分析数据的误差,进而改进模型和预测的准确性。掌握这些方法不仅能提高数据分析的能力,还能为决策提供有力的支持。
相关问答FAQs:
1. 如何在Excel中计算误差数?
在Excel中,您可以使用以下方法计算误差数:
- 首先,选择一个空白单元格作为误差数的结果单元格。
- 其次,使用减法公式计算误差数。例如,如果您要计算A1单元格中的数值与B1单元格中的数值之间的误差数,可以在结果单元格中输入公式:“=A1-B1”。
- 最后,按下回车键,Excel将自动计算并显示误差数。
2. Excel中如何找到误差数的绝对值?
如果您想找到误差数的绝对值,可以在误差数的结果单元格中使用绝对值函数。以下是具体步骤:
- 首先,在结果单元格中输入公式:“=ABS(A1-B1)”。
- 其中A1是误差数的第一个数值,B1是误差数的第二个数值。
- 按下回车键后,Excel将计算并显示误差数的绝对值。
3. 如何计算Excel中一列数据的平均误差数?
如果您想计算一列数据的平均误差数,可以使用Excel的平均函数。以下是具体步骤:
- 首先,选择一个空白单元格作为平均误差数的结果单元格。
- 然后,在结果单元格中输入公式:“=AVERAGE(A1:A10)”。
- 其中A1:A10是您要计算平均误差数的数据范围。
- 最后,按下回车键,Excel将计算并显示该列数据的平均误差数。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4392432